    Air Compressor Motor Troubleshooting Steps

    Troubleshooting an air compressor motor can seem daunting, but a systematic approach can simplify the process. This section outlines essential steps to identify and resolve common issues, ensuring your air compressor operates efficiently and reliably. By following these guidelines, you can effectively diagnose problems and restore functionality to your equipment.

    Follow these steps to check the air compressor motor effectively. Each step is designed to pinpoint issues and guide you toward a solution.

    1. Inspect the power supply
      Check the power cord for damage. Ensure the outlet is functional by testing it with another device.

    2. Test the motor with a multimeter
      Set the multimeter to the resistance setting. Disconnect the motor leads and measure the resistance. A reading outside the normal range indicates a faulty motor.

    3. Examine the capacitor
      Inspect the start capacitor for bulging or leaks. If defective, replace it with a new one.

    4. Check for overheating
      Touch the motor casing to assess temperature. If it feels excessively hot, allow it to cool down before proceeding. Overheating can indicate issues with the winding or bearings.

    5. Listen for unusual noises
      Power on the compressor and listen for grinding or squealing sounds. These noises may suggest worn bearings or a misaligned motor.

    6. Inspect the motor mounts
      Ensure the motor is securely mounted. Loose mounts can cause vibrations and additional wear.

    Step-by-Step Fix for Common Issues

    When your air compressor motor shows signs of trouble, identifying the root cause is essential for effective repair. This section provides a clear, step-by-step approach to troubleshooting common issues, enabling you to diagnose problems efficiently and restore your compressor to optimal performance. Follow these guidelines to ensure a thorough and effective resolution.

    Once you identify the problem, follow these steps to fix it. Each action is critical for restoring functionality.

    1. Replace damaged power cords
      Disconnect and replace any frayed or broken cords with new ones.

    2. Install a new capacitor
      Disconnect the old capacitor and connect a new one according to the wiring diagram.

    3. Lubricate bearings
      Use appropriate lubricant on bearings to reduce friction and wear.

    4. Realign motor
      Adjust the motor mounts to ensure proper alignment and secure them tightly.
